Ordinals
beta
Address 14GT4F8z1ftmu8o2teKYLSVMNtATZHZGKM
sat balance
123494
runes balances
outputs
e27428f4d5efad9f6cfaf90ceed0deeee1d23235db104d52ed35aa71e993c35c:1